Output 59efc5213c13978021f7f8b00c23da370aaeedef47638710c1edc883f7826fac:0

value
151005889
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3db1de3166e67ba9efec9eff1723d5ad3c8dd75fd67594b3057fa4a5c4b16b11
address
tb1p8kcauvtxuea6nmlvnml3wg74457gm46l6e6efvc907j2t393dvgspstf3m
transaction
59efc5213c13978021f7f8b00c23da370aaeedef47638710c1edc883f7826fac